My story

Here's what the humans have to say about me:

Stewey is a 1 year old tan and white terrier mix who weighs 7 lbs. He has puppy energy and is extremely affectionate. Despite his high spirits he is very gentle. Stewey is curious and confident and gets along well with other dogs. He is housetrained and also knows how to use a pee pad when it rains. He’s a chewer, favoring shoes and electrical cords so he has to be confined when left alone. Stewey does not seem to be aggressive or fearful but he will bark when left alone or when he hears noises outside. He is great with kids, even toddlers. Stewey walks well on the leash and responds to his pack leader immediately. He minds well, is very smart and responds to praise so that would be a good way to motivate him. He sleeps in his crate and is not territorial about food, loves cars and his doggie seat belt. Unfortunately, he has severe separation anxiety and will bark and howl if left alone or if confined. It is possible that another dog in the home will provide him with some company and help him with his anxiety. He needs an experienced owner to help him with this issue.
